WeRide (WRD) moves into Belgium as autonomous robobus reaches Leuven
Rhea-AI Filing Summary
WeRide Inc. filed a Form 6-K as a foreign private issuer, indicating it reports annually on Form 20-F. The filing includes an exhibit titled “WeRide Enters Belgium as Autonomous Robobus Rolls Into Leuven,” showing the company has entered Belgium with an autonomous robobus presence in Leuven.
